Ticket #4471 — Signature verification failure after cron migration

While migrating the nightly cleanup jobs from crontab to the Flowmere workflow engine, the packaged task bundle for Quellport failed its signature check on deploy. The old cron host signed bundles with a key that was never registered in Flowmere's trust store, so every promoted bundle is rejected. Support should pause further migrations until the trust store is updated. To unblock the current rollout, register the key below in the Flowmere admin panel.

deploy key for yadup-badug: bky6_rLH3qD

The short version: clients call the assignment endpoint, we hash the user key against the experiment salt, and the bucket sticks forever unless the experiment is re-salted (please don't re-salt casually — it reshuffles everyone and tanks analysis). Config lives in the experiments registry; changes roll out within five minutes. The sneaky bugs are almost always salt mismatches between environments, so check that first. If you inherit this and something baffles you, email the previous maintainers at the address below.

escalation mailbox, bagef-bagag: oliax.drumir.jorath@crelvolabs.test

Finance Review — Insurance Renewal, Kestrin Logistics

Annual program renews 1 March. Property premium up 14% after the Dorvale depot claim; liability flat. Broker secured a 9% reduction on cargo by raising the deductible to 50k. Cyber coverage extended to include the new Larkspur dispatch platform. Total program cost: 1.92M vs 1.74M prior year, within the approved envelope. Recommend binding as quoted; alternative markets offered no better terms. One strategic consideration for the board's awareness is noted below.

management briefing: Headcount on the Belix team goes from 60 to 93 by the end of November. Gross margin on Belix came in at 23 percent against a plan of 47 percent.